SONA 2025 | Police, NATJOINTS on high alert

1 min


CAPE TOWN – The National Joint Operational and Intelligence Structure together with the South African Police Service has put measures in place to ensure that the State of the Nation Address takes place in a safe and secure environment. 

President Cyril Ramaphosa will be delivering his 8th State of the Nation Address on Thursday under the Government of National Unity.

There’s a lot of expectation on what the President will say under this new government but one thing is certain: The South African people want to be considered and be put first.

Lieutenant General Tebello Mosikili said they are expecting protests.

“There will not be any disruptions because we’ve planned around them,” she said.

“We are expecting protests and we’ve made provision for that.”
